Host Country and Unique Aspects
Qatar was the host country for the Piala Dunia 2022, and it marked the first time the tournament was held in the Middle East. This decision alone brought a wave of unique aspects to the competition. The most significant change was the timing. Instead of the usual summer slot, the tournament was held in November and December. This shift was due to the extreme heat in Qatar during the summer months. This change in schedule impacted leagues and clubs worldwide, with major adjustments needed to accommodate the tournament mid-season. It was a logistical challenge, but it also injected fresh excitement into the football calendar. Memorable Matches and Performances
Oh man, the Piala Dunia 2022 gave us some seriously unforgettable matches and performances. The tournament was packed with drama, upsets, and moments that will be etched in football history forever. From stunning goals to nail-biting penalty shootouts, the competition was a rollercoaster of emotions. The group stages saw unexpected twists, with teams like Saudi Arabia stunning Argentina in a major upset. This game sent shockwaves through the tournament and set the stage for a series of unpredictable results. The knockout stages were where the real magic happened. Argentina, led by the legendary Lionel Messi, had a fantastic run. Their matches were filled with brilliance, showcasing Messi's incredible talent and determination. The clash between Argentina and Netherlands in the quarterfinals was a true classic. The game was intense, with both teams displaying skill and resilience. The match went to penalties after a thrilling 2-2 draw, with Argentina emerging victorious. The semi-finals saw Argentina dominate Croatia, setting up a much-anticipated final against France. France, the defending champions, had their own share of spectacular performances. Kylian Mbappe was on fire, scoring goals and electrifying the crowds with his pace and skill. The match against England was another highlight, with both teams battling hard for a spot in the semi-finals. It was a nail-biter, and France eventually won, showcasing their ability to perform under pressure. The final between Argentina and France was a match for the ages. It was a see-saw battle that kept everyone on the edge of their seats. Argentina took an early lead, but France fought back to level the score. The game went to extra time, and both teams scored again, leading to a penalty shootout. Argentina emerged as champions after a tense shootout, in a moment that will forever be remembered by fans worldwide. Surprises and Underdogs
The Piala Dunia 2022 was full of surprises, with underdog teams making their mark and defying expectations. This unpredictability added to the excitement of the tournament, captivating fans worldwide. One of the biggest surprises was Morocco, who had a remarkable run. They became the first African team to reach the semi-finals, defeating top teams like Spain and Portugal along the way. Their success was a testament to their strong defense, tactical discipline, and the incredible support they received from their fans. Morocco's performance inspired the continent and showed that anything is possible in football. They showcased the rising influence of African football and set a new standard for future tournaments. Another team that surprised everyone was Japan. They defeated Germany and Spain in the group stage, demonstrating their tactical intelligence and determination. Their ability to take down giants made them a fan favorite, creating unexpected drama in the early stages. Japan's disciplined play and effective counter-attacks caught many teams off guard, proving that skill and strategy could overcome even the toughest opponents. Besides Morocco and Japan, other underdog teams made their presence felt. Australia reached the knockout stages, showcasing their fighting spirit and never-give-up attitude. Their performances were a testament to their strong team cohesion and the development of football in their country. These teams' success was a reminder that in football, anything can happen.
